The cryptocurrency market is riding a rollercoaster of fluctuations, with Bitcoin's recent dip reflecting a 6.6% decline over the past week, dropping its value below $90,000. Despite this, the excitement surrounding meme coins continues to rise, particularly in vibrant ecosystems like Solana (SOL) and Binance Smart Chain (BSC).
For you, as a meme coin trader, understanding Bitcoin's trajectory is essential. After all, Bitcoin often sets the tone for the entire crypto landscape. In this article, I'll share actionable insights, trading strategies, and effective risk management techniques tailored specifically for those diving into meme coins.
Bitcoin's price history is nothing short of a wild ride, characterized by significant volatility. Key technical indicators, such as moving averages and RSI, play a crucial role in forecasting these price movements and can help you make informed decisions.
Meme coins like Dogecoin and Shiba Inu have captured the attention of traders due to their community-driven nature and speculative allure. Their performance has, at times, outpaced traditional cryptocurrencies, leading to impressive gains for early investors.
Bitcoin's fluctuations have a direct impact on meme coins. For instance, when Bitcoin reached its all-time high in November 2021, many meme coins skyrocketed, with some experiencing gains of over 340%.

Fractals in market analysis refer to recurring price patterns that can help you predict future movements. Analyzing these patterns can offer valuable insights into potential price behavior.
Significant pullbacks in Bitcoin have historically paved the way for recoveries. For example, after a 30% drop in May 2021, Bitcoin bounced back by July, demonstrating a typical recovery pattern seen in its past cycles.
Meme coin traders can leverage these historical fractals to anticipate market dynamics, using Bitcoin's behavior as a valuable guide for predicting potential meme coin performance.
To navigate the crypto waters effectively, understanding key technical indicators like Moving Averages (SMA, EMA), RSI, and MACD is crucial. These tools can provide you with insights to make well-informed trading decisions.
